I've been a little worried about his head being flat from laying on one side or the other all the time, but the nice nurse tonight explained that the two halves of his little skull still aren't fused together. Apparently he is not quite as hard-headed as his old man and he has a big soft spot that allows his skull to be a little more flexible. Long story short, it should all be OK in the end and I shouldn't worry.

Mr. Andrew continues to pack on the lbs, smashing through the 1100 gram barrier tonight - 1140 grams to be precise. That's a little over 2.5 lbs. The nurses also took some other measurements last night. He grew another 1.5 cm long and that big brain of his pushed his head circumference out another 1.5 cm, too. So, for the record, he is now 35.5 cm tall/long (about 14 in.) and his head circumference is 25.5 cm.
No real problems to report so far. The doctors and nurses have had to continue to tweak his oxygen and airflow to keep his saturation levels up, but that may be partly because the surfactants they gave him when he was born could be wearing off and he is not quite mature enough to make his own yet. We'll have to keep an eye on it, but he should start improving in a couple of weeks when he does start making his own.
